TRIBECA— Some shutter rumormongering from the tipline: "...walked past it this afternoon, and talked to one guy there...told me its shuttered for good!" According to the answering machine at the restaurant, it will be closed for this week for the Tribeca Film Festval, and a rep at sister restaurant Tribeca Grill says we shouldn't expect the place to open back up again until May 3. Considering Mai House had already cut back to three days a week, we don't see this as a totally encouraging sign. [EaterWire]
MIDTOWN— Bruni gets on the blog to offer up some impressions on newcomer Armani Ristoranite. We especially love the opener: "Among the many restaurants that were planned before the downturn and forced to open at a bad time, the one on the second floor of the new Armani store in Midtown may be the unluckiest."
